Review - Simply 7 Pomegranate Chips


Brand:  Simply 7
Flavor:  Pomegranate Chips
Where to get it: here @ Simply 7

                Ohhhhhh salty! Yes. I like it. Disclaimer, these are not chips made of pomegranates, nor are they pomegranates that have been chipped. They are potato chips that have pomegranate powder added to them. You can taste it, a little bit. If you want a delicious salty snack , buy these. If you want a fruit snack, or a snack made of fruit, these are not the chips you seek. But they sure are pretty! Personally, I’ll be sticking with Simply 7’s quinoa chips when I need a fix – less calories, and a decent amount of protein. But these were fun to try!
               

Tastes like:  Salty potato chips with a little extra
Taste rating:  10/10
Qualities:  Kosher, Gluten free, all natural, Made in the USA, Non-GMO, vegetarian, vegan

Review: Simply 7 Quinoa Chips


Brand:  Simply 7
Flavor:  Quinoa Chips
Where to get it: here @ Simply 7

                Growing up in a small town, there was a sandwich shop called The Sub Shop (creative, I know) nearby. I always used to get these chips called Munchos with my sandwich. They stopped selling them (at least where I lived) for many years, and when I was a grown up I managed to find them in Canada, and I felt like a tiny slice of my childhood was reborn. Now, they sell them again in my local grocery store, but of course I never buy them because I am no longer a child that doesn’t care about nutrition. Simply 7’s quinoa chips taste EXACTLY like Munchos, but without the greasy yuck feeling. You could even go so far as to say that they taste BETTER than Munchos. I will allow it. I LOVE these chips. They are salty as heck, and so crunchy and delicious. A 1 oz. serving delivers a pretty reasonable 140 calories, especially when you consider that there are *9 grams* of protein in that ounce.
                               

Tastes like:  Munchos, without all the grease
Taste rating:  10/10
Qualities:  Gluten-free, Non-GMO, No artificial ingredients, Vegetarian, Vegan, Kosher
